Hi team,

Before I hand off the 3.2 release, please note the humidity sensor drift reported on Verdana controllers in the Elmbrook trial site. Drift exceeds 4% after roughly ten days of continuous operation; firmware 3.2.1 adds an automatic recalibration cycle every 72 hours. Support should advise growers to install 3.2.1 and trigger a manual recalibration once. The hotfix bundle must be verified before distribution, so I'm including the signing key used for the 3.2.1 packages below.

release key, fahof-yagap: bky3_m5d

Hey — handing over the export-retry work on Quillbatch before I'm out. The retry worker now backs off exponentially and dead-letters after five attempts; please review the queue-draining logic in particular, it's fiddly. To test against the staging vault you'll need to unlock the recovery account I set up, since the normal service login is disabled there. The passphrase for that account is on the next line.

recovery phrase for tafog-hawif: druius-ralius-briath-silael-kelath

TICKET #—: Missed pick-up, sealed-bid tender

The courier from Quillstone Logistics did not collect the sealed tender envelope for the Brayfield depot project yesterday as scheduled. Submission deadline is Friday noon, so a replacement pick-up is booked for tomorrow at 10:00. The envelope remains locked in the front cabinet. The instruction for the courier hand-over is given below.

drop instructions, hahip-badug: the quenox ralath courier leaves the kaseth fraiel rusiel tameth belys istdor ralion giliel ledger at gate 7830 under passcode 165413

Handover — Night Shift, Cage B12 at the Varnholt East data centre. Day crew finished swapping the two failed drives in rack 4; the replacement units from Quellix are still burning in, so please check the array status around 02:00 and log it in the Torvane tracker. The cage door lock was sticky again — push firmly before swiping. Escort rules apply if anyone from Brellick Networks shows up. Use the following pass for cage entry.

turnstile pass: bdg-FSPZN-2